HIGH 8.8

DescriptionCVE.org

Exploitation through affected command-line operations could allow an authenticated low-privileged user to execute arbitrary commands as a privileged user on the underlying operating system.

AnalysisAI

Privilege escalation in HPE AOS-CX allows an authenticated low-privileged user to execute arbitrary commands with the privileges of a higher-privileged or root-level account on the underlying operating system. Exploitation Exploitation requires: (1) a valid low-privileged user account on the AOS-CX device with CLI access; (2) network reachability to the switch management interface (SSH or equivalent). … Additional conditions and limiting factors are described in the full assessment.
Risk Assessment The CVSS 8.8 vector (AV:N/AC:L/PR:L/UI:N/S:U/C:H/I:H/A:H) accurately reflects a high-severity, low-complexity network attack requiring only a low-privileged credential - realistic in environments where read-only or operator-tier network accounts are provisioned. … Full risk analysis with EPSS, KEV, and SSVC signal comparison available after sign-in.
